Netvibes is a French company that offers web services.
The company was founded by Tariq Krim and Florent Frémont in 2005. [1] In August 2006, Netvibes closed a funding round of €12 million led by Accel Partners in London along with Index Ventures. Since May 2008, Freddy Mini is the Chief Executive Officer of Netvibes. On February 9, 2012 Dassault Systèmes announced [2] the acquisition of Netvibes for an undisclosed amount.
The software is a multi-lingual
Ajax-based
start page or
web portal. It is organized into tabs, with each tab containing user-defined modules. Built-in Netvibes modules include an
RSS/
Atom feed reader, local weather forecasts, a calendar supporting
iCal, bookmarks, notes, to-do lists, multiple searches, support for
POP3,
IMAP4 email as well as several
webmail providers including
Gmail,
Yahoo! Mail,
Hotmail, and
AOL Mail,
Box.net web storage,
Delicious,
Meebo,
Flickr photos,
podcast support with a built-in audio player, and several others.
A page can be personalized further through the use of existing themes or by creating personal theme. Customized tabs, feeds and modules can be shared with others individually or via the Netvibes Ecosystem.
[3] For privacy reasons, only modules with publicly available content can be shared.
